Environmental factors can influence natural selection because they can increase or decrease
olchik [2.2K]

Answer:

Environmental factors can influence natural selection because they can increase or decrease the amount of genetic variation in a population.

Explanation:

Natural selection is a process that involves the survival of species through changes in the expression of their genes, making possible the process of adaptation to environmental changes. It is one of the explanations for the biological evolution of species.

The second premise, necessary for natural selection to be possible, implies the existence of a variability (genetics) of traits among individuals in a population.

The other premises of natural selection are the faculty of traits to be inheritable and that genetic variability should lead to reproductive success and survival.
